Description
All the classic flavors of a Philly cheesesteak—savory steak, sweet veggies, and gooey cheese—in a delicious, low-carb roll-up.
Ingredients
- → 1 lb thinly sliced ribeye or sirloin beef
- → 8 oz provolone cheese, sliced
- → 1 cup mixed bell peppers, chopped
- → 1 medium sweet onion, chopped
- → 2 tbsp extra virgin olive oil
- → 4 low-carb tortillas
Instructions
- Heat a large skillet over medium-high heat. Add the extra virgin olive oil.
- Sauté the chopped bell peppers and onion for 5-7 minutes, until softened. Remove from the pan and set aside.
- Add the thinly sliced beef to the hot pan. Cook for 2-3 minutes until browned and cooked through.
- Remove the pan from the heat. Divide the beef and sautéed vegetables evenly among the 4 low-carb tortillas.
- Top each with two slices of provolone cheese.
- Roll each tortilla up tightly, tucking in the ends to create a roll-up. Serve immediately.
Notes
- For the best texture, make sure the beef is sliced as thinly as possible.
- A hot skillet is key to getting a nice sear on the meat.
- Don’t overcook the steak, or it will become tough.
- These roll-ups are best enjoyed warm, right after you make them.
